### Step 4: Point producers at the new schema registry

Alright, this is the fiddly part. Eventspine's old registry is read-only as of this step, so every producer needs to fetch schemas from the new Relay Registry endpoint. Compatibility mode stays at backward-transitive — don't loosen it, even if a team begs. If validation errors spike, roll back by flipping the registry flag, not by editing schemas in place. Before restarting the producers, update each one's config with the values shown below.

config for yahof-tajop:
zorath:
  pin: 7493
  metrics_host: metrics.zorath.tolvaqsys.internal
  tenant: praiel
  seal: seal_fd9cd4f1

Vaultline runs in dev, staging, and production, and each environment enforces the same dependency pinning policy: all packages are pinned to exact versions, resolved against our internal mirror, and rebuilt weekly. Unpinned or range-based dependencies fail the admission check at deploy time. Staging is the only environment where pin overrides are permitted, and each override expires after fourteen days. For audit purposes, the production environment currently enforces the following configuration values.

config for bahop-baduf:
[kasion]
team = lamath
access_code = ac_d807e5
host = kasion.paliqcloud.corp
port = 4000
owner = julix.tamvan
peer = frair.qorvelsoft.local

Ticket: config drift on SchemaGlide staging. We promised zero-downtime migrations, but staging's migration runner is still on the old dual-write settings while prod moved to shadow-table mode last sprint. That's why the reviewer checklist keeps flagging mismatched lock timeouts. Before you approve the next migration PR, please diff against what's actually deployed. For reference, here's what staging is currently running with.

config for bahip-kagef:
zorael:
  log_level: warn
  metrics_host: metrics.zorael.lumiclabs.internal
  pin: 0929
  pool_size: 4